Wideband communication is becoming a desired feature in telephone conferencing systems. This paper proposes a computationally efficient echo suppression control algorithm to be used when increasing the bandwidth of an audio conferencing system, e.g. a conference telephone. The method presented in this paper gives a quality improvement, in the form of increased bandwidth, at a negligible extra computational cost. The increase in bandwidth is obtained through combining a conventional acoustic echo cancellation unit and an acoustic echo suppression unit, i.e. a hybrid echo canceller and suppressor. The proposed solution was implemented in a real-time system. Frequency analysis combined with subjective tests showed that the proposed method extends the bandwidth, while maintaining high quality.
